 Plain-English summary Congressional Research Service

501(c)(4) Reform Act of 2013 - Amends the Internal Revenue Code, with respect to the tax exemption for civic leagues or organizations operated for the promotion of social welfare, to prohibit such entities from participating or intervening (including the publishing or distributing of statements) in any political campaign on behalf of, or in opposition to, any candidate for public office.
